Job Description:

Responsibilities:
- Design Development: Assist in the development of architectural designs, including drafting, modeling, and rendering, under the supervision of senior architects.
- Documentation: Prepare detailed construction documents, specifications, and drawings using CAD and BIM software (e.g., AutoCAD, Revit).
- Project Coordination: Work closely with project managers, engineers, and other team members to ensure project goals are met in terms of design, functionality, and budget.
- Research: Conduct research on building codes, materials, technologies, and environmental impact to inform design decisions.
- Client Interaction: Participate in client meetings, presenting design concepts, and gathering feedback to refine projects.
- Site Visits: Attend construction sites to review progress, ensure compliance with design specifications, and address any issues that arise.
- Sustainability: Incorporate sustainable design principles into projects, aiming for certifications like LEED or WELL Building where applicable.
